Have-a-go hero Hardy catches motorbike thief

- By Alexander Holmes and Rebecca Camber

HE has made a name for himself as a Hollywood hard man. And Tom Hardy lived up to his image when he chased down and helped to capture a suspected motorcycle thief. The Mad Max star was seen running after a 16-year-old boy after the teenager crashed a stolen motorbike into a car near the actor’s home in southwest London.

A witness described how Hardy, 39, pursued the suspect through an ‘assault course’ of gardens and a building site.

He then grabbed the motorcycle rider and detained him with the help of several other members of the public before police arrived.

Police said two 16-year-old boys who were riding the motorbike jumped a red light at a busy junction in Richmond on a street where homes go for £6million. They then crashed into a £50,000 Mercedes and fled on foot.

Officers who happened to be present at the time of the crash on Sunday afternoon quickly apprehende­d the pillion passenger, arresting him on suspicion of taking a vehicle without consent.

But the other youth might have got away had it not been for the quickthink­ing actions of Hardy.

He apparently collared the suspect and checked him for weapons after giving chase for around half a mile along with other members of the public.

Moments later, police arrived to arrest the teenager on suspicion of stealing a motor vehicle and driving while disqualifi­ed.

Local resident Arun Pullen, 22, told The Sun: ‘Tom must have been walking down the road. He went off like a shot in pursuit and looked furious.

‘I asked Tom what happened and he told me he chased him through my back garden and caught him around the block – but the route was like an assault course.’

He added: ‘It was mental – like he’d switched to superhero mode in an action movie.’

Mr Pullen claimed that Hardy was ‘clearly not a man you’d mess with’ and said the actor even checked the ID of one suspect before the police took over.

A Scotland Yard spokesman said: ‘Two teenagers arrested on suspicion of theft-related motor vehicle offences in Richmond have been released under investigat­ion.’

The spokesman said the motorcycle had been in collision with a car, adding: ‘Officers were not pursuing the motorcycle, but happened to be present at the location at the time of the collision. Two 16-year-old boys immediatel­y made off.

‘The rider of the motorcycle was detained by members of the public then arrested by officers.

‘Both teenagers sustained injuries as a result of the collision and were treated in hospital then taken to a police station.’

A spokesman for Hardy, whose films include The Dark Knight Rises, The Revenant and Inception, declined to comment. The actor is thought to be keen to play down the incident.
